It was not just another day.....

As I was going through yet another busy routine day at work, my husband called and said something that sent chills up my spine. He started speaking in a low hush-hush tone and I could tell he is rushing somewhere. Okay so he is going somewhere…..as I worry deeply, I close my eyes and continue to focus on his words rather than the thoughts in my head. I was cold in my palms as he told me the security alarm at home went off. The monitoring company called him and informed the cops as well. Everyone is on the way to rescue us from this situation. My husband hung up and would call me after he figures out what is going on. I sat there with a near mental breakdown thinking what could be so precious in my house that can call for a break in? the new furniture? Oh the new drapes with fancy laces? May be the sterling silver bracelet I bought from Macys. Oh wait, I know what it is the pure gold ring I got for my daughter…..but none of this is worth more than a few hundred dollars. What could it be? What can it be? The phone rings again

So my husband and the cops slowly got into the house. They walked around the house quietly to check each and every room. They could find anything wrong. Still they were very cautious. They came back to the main entrance and waited calmly to notice activity and sounds. They squat with a hand on their weapons (my husband managed to grab the kitchen knife as he was walking around). There..they saw it. A shadow move from the farthest corner of the house towards them. They all stood up as the culprit came into sight, slowly moved into the dining area and settled next to the chair. My husband walked towards the chair and quickly grabbed and almost pierced the knife through the culprit. Yes….its true. It was the mylar balloon reading ‘Congrats!!’. It was floating around as it set off the motion sensor and the security alarms that go with it. The balloon that came in to my home to entertain my daughter. The balloon that my daughter managed to release the previous night. Now check who all it managed to entertain. The cops and the dad got their laughter dose for the day. The security system at home got a thorough testing and I guess we got to use some part of the tax money we gave uncle Sam. J
